Political Risk in Vietnam

When it comes to investing in Vietnam, one of the Asia countries, it would be a mistake if we do not analyze the country’s political risk. Beside other exposure, such as the economic exposure, when trading in Vietnam, there are several significant political risks that need to be concerned. First of all, the currency control in Vietnam is very different compared to the U.S. The Vietnamese dong is effectively pegged to the dollar and fluctuates within a very narrow band.

Risks Foreign-Expanding Companies Face Caused by Governments

Companies today must thoroughly evaluate several specific items prior to expanding into new countries; the most important of these items being political risk and the risk caused by the country’s government’s actions. More specifically, this is the evaluation of actions which the government could take that could slow, hurt or completely crush an expanding company in that country. The actions which are most risky for an expanding company are expropriation, embargo, confiscation, protective tariffs and currency controls.
